MSF (MÊdecins San Frontières) was founded in 1971, when French doctors, witnesses of the violence and the difficulties that many African people had become accustomed to, decided to lay the foundation for a new organization that was private and nongovernmental. Within a few years, MSF has become an icon in this area and is sometimes the only hope for those most in need, especially in the Third World, forced into a life of poverty and hardship, and often unable to receive proper medical care by their governments. MSF stands for impartiality, neutrality, independence and respect for the work ethic of its fundamental values. MSF is currently operational in over 70 countries, mainly in Africa, South America and Asia. Volunteers are at the forefront in fighting such deadly enemies (such as Ebola, HIV or malaria) and to provide all appropriate assistance to refugees and displaced persons fleeing due to the problems of a socio-economic nature. The efforts and sacrifices of the organization have been recognized in 1999, when MSF was awarded the Nobel Peace Prize, a testament to their hard work over the past 40 years.

During your walks in the park you will have the chance to breathe this atmosphere intact and become acquainted with over 200 species of plants and flowers, some of inestimable value: the deciduous plants, arboreal plants, evergreen arboreals and shrubs, as well as palm trees and bamboo. Considered the most beautiful private park of Garda Trentino, this is also an heavenly place for an incredible variety of fauna that live here, protected and preserved. Near the small streams and ponds that adorn the park you will encounter small animals such as turtles, frogs, fish and ducks that have found an excellent habitat, as well as rodents and harmless reptiles, whose presence you might feel while admiring the beauty of the flora of the park, perhaps near the ancient Taxodium distichum, the bald cypress or swamp cypress, which measures more than 6 m in circumference and whose height exceeds 30 m, or near the elegant Metasequoia glyptostroboides, called China’s “water fir”, as it prefers moist and marshy soil, or the majestic Kashmir Cypress, a massive and impressive conifer, uncommon in our latitudes and with a pyramidal shape. Or maybe in the presence of the old and weeping Sophora japonica pendula, whose branches are stretched and hanging, sometimes down to the ground, often with particularly pronounced undulations and so twisted as to appear artificially obtained; the fragrant Camphor tree, or the great Paulownia, a majestic plant, whose name derives from that of Anna Pavlovna (or Paulowna), daughter of Tsar Paul I of Russia. SAILING REGATTAS THAT YOU JUST CAN’T MISS For lovers of water sports, Lake Garda is the scene of many races of international importance. Worthy of mention is the 33rd Lake Garda Optimist Meeting, April 2nd to 5th, in Riva del Garda, the event certified by the Guinness Book of World Records as the world’s biggest mono class race with 1,055 participants. Young sailors are ready to usher in the season on Easter week aboard their own Optimist, the definitive sailboat on the international scene. Among the highlights organized by the Riva del Garda Sailing Guild are also: the Yngling Springtime European Championship, from April 29th to May 2nd, the Spring European Championship reserved for thirty teams from the Netherlands, Germany, Switzerland, Austria and Slovenia; National 470, from May 2nd to 3rd, an event enhanced by the presence of some foreign crews here for the Garda Trentino Olympic Week, May 6th to 10th, the excellence of international Olympic sailing with the presence of almost 50 countries; the Riva Cup, May 14th to 16th, the historic race reserved for the 505, Korsar and Dyas classes, offering a show of racing every year with over a hundred boats in the water, and the K6 Eurocup, June 22nd to 26th, sailing regatta dedicated to the RS200 and RS400 classes. The Circolo Surf Torbole hosts the Neirotti Cup from May 15th to 17th, with a combined Formula and Slalom, One Hour Classic, June 19th to 21st, the Italian championship windsurfer class with more than 80 competitors, the Michele Nogler Cup from August 14th to 16th, a windsurfing regatta, and the Italian Windsurfer Championship from September 11th to 13th.

Neirotti Cup One Hour Classic Michele Nogler Cup Italian Windsurfer Championship 17th Torbole Europe Meeting Italian Circuit SB20 Alpen Cup 5,5 international tonnage Olympic Garda Training Camp World Championship 18 FT Skiff 41st Trophy Optimist silver National Championship Open SB20 World Championship SB20 European Streamline Championship The Circolo Vela Torbole will also host prestigious races, including the 17th Torbole Europe Meeting, March 28th to 30th, the Italian Circuit SB20, April 18th to 19th, Alpen Cup 5,5 international tonnage, from 23rd to April 25th, the Olympic Garda Training Camp, from 1st to 3rd May, the World Championship 18 FT Skiff, from May 29th to June 3rd, the 41st, Trophy Optimist silver, 10th to 12th June, dedicated to Domenico Turazza, one of the founding fathers of the Circolo Vela Torbole, the National Championship Open SB20, June 19th to 21st, the World Championship SB20, July 4th to 10th, and the European Streamline Championship, August 26th to 29th. A perfect tour for families is the Giro della Busa, simple, away from traffic and therefore safe for the little ones, running through Arco, Riva del Garda and Torbole. You can cycle almost exclusively on asphalt immersed in the countryside dotted with vineyards and apple orchards and admire the historic centre of Arco, the port of San Nicolò Riva del Garda, the beach of the mouth of the Sarca, the center of Torbole, the ruins of Castel Penede and fascinating “Marmitte dei Giganti”. A special mention goes to the beautiful Garda Sarca Ring, a circular route of medium difficulty, along which you will find yourself surrounded by a stunning Mediterranean atmosphere with olive groves, pine forests, cliffs overlooking the lake, forest trails, and single tracks ideal for lovers of mountain biking. For expert bikers, we recommend the San Giovanni al Monte route, a challenging tour that is a mix of asphalt and dirt roads that lead to the heart of a true alpine landscape, where you can enjoy a wonderful view over the Carè Alto and

over the entire chain of Adamello Brenta and Presanella up to more than 1,000 m in altitude. A further route for relatively experienced bikers is the Monte Velo trail with a paved path and dirt road, starting out bordered by olive groves and the world-famous natural “Policromuro” climbing wall. Here you can enjoy a unique view to your right with the Castle of Arco, opposite Monte Brione with Lake Garda, as a backdrop, for an indescribable feeling. A real gem from a hiking point of view and from an environmental/technical standpoint is the route that passes on the Strada di Ponale and goes up to the Rifugio Pernici, one of the most popular and sought after huts in the region. The tour passes along the bike path with breathtaking cliffs over Lake Garda, and then climbs to the refuge of Val di Ledro, followed by the great descent from the “Bocca di Trat” on to Riva del Garda in a succession of mule trails, single tracks, cement ramps, wide trails and forest roads that go up to 1,500 m in altitude and that give this route the title of “Adrenaline Bike Tour”.

Arco, the birthplace of climbing at an international level, along with Nago, Torbole, Dro, Drena and Riva del Garda offer the very best to practice this sport, not just for experienced climbers, but also for children and families. Just think of the many cliffs that offer the chance to climb, enjoying breathtaking views of the lake, the mountains or the green of the olive trees. From the Belvedere cliff, north of Nago on the southern slopes of Monte Corno, the Calvario cliff, on the right bank of the valley that rises from Arco to Laghel, to the Policromuro cliff, on the north of the valley of San Martino/Massone, the Muro dell’Asino cliff, located almost at the summit of Mount Colodri. And then the Spiaggia delle lucertole cliff, along the eastern Gardesana, the Massi di Prabi cliff, with its limestone blocks on the eastern slopes of Mount Colodri, and Placche di Baone cliff, large limestone slab north of Chiarano-Arco. You will be spoilt for choice! You can’t miss the Rockmaster Climbing Stadium in Arco, which, with its 500 sq.mt. of climbing surface, is home to the Rockmaster Festival, the most famous climbing competition in the world. The event, which has taken place in recent years, will give way to the World Youth Climbing Championship, the biggest youth competition ever for his sport. All fans, as well as all those who want to try this sport, can visit Boulder City, the great boulder hall in the Sarca Valley with over 750 sq.mt. of climbing surface, located twenty minutes from Riva del Garda. This climbing wall is characterized by its 150 climbing routes, on which you can challenge yourself, for all ages and all levels.

A TREK... AMID HISTORICAL AND NATURAL BEAUTY A real gem is the Trek of the forts of Mt. Brione, along which you can admire the Austro-Hungarian fortifications built in the late 19th and early 20th century to defend the northern part of Lake Garda. The hike begins at Fort San Nicolò, near the eponymous harbour, between Riva del Garda and Torbole, and goes up a ridge to Fort Garda, which can be visited only on the outside. The trail continues through lush vegetation and, passing through the remains of several military posts, comes to the Fort Batteria di Mezzo, from which you can reach the summit of Mount Brione within minutes. From the top, a military road leading to Fort Sant’Alessandro will then take you to the starting point. A hundred years after the outbreak of the First World War, the work of recovery and restoration of the Mount Brione Forts was completed and this will allow you to better appreciate the important historical heritage, to pause to

38

ponder the traces of a past war and feel the emotions that are triggered by a landscape that evokes history and memories. Speaking of amazing views, a real “must” is the Malcesine cableway, “a colourful dream of blue from Malcesine to the top of Monte Baldo.” In a few minutes, the cable car will take you, with its rotating cabins that are unique in the world, up to the nearly 1,800 m height of Mount Baldo, called the “Garden of Europe” for its prodigious blooms and the perfect coexistence of diverse natural environments, ranging from Mediterranean to pastures and the rocky character of its peaks. From this extraordinary natural terrace you can not only admire Lake Garda in all its glory, but also take time for hiking, biking and paragliding – experiencing pure freedom in the sky - and then land softly on the shores of the lake.

You can opt for the Golf Bogliaco of Toscolano, located in a picturesque basin at 100 m high with beautiful views of the lake and surrounded by Mediterranean vegetation, it has a certified 18-hole par 69 course with manicured fairways that require great precision; or the Cà degli Ulivi Golf Club in Marciaga, set on a panoramic position over Garda, offering a championship course with 18 holes and the Mirabello 9-hole course; or perhaps the Garda Golf Country Club in Soiano al Lago, 27 holes, wonderfully positioned between the Rock of Manerba, the Soiano Castle and the Valtenesi hills. Other notable courses include the Arzaga Golf Club of Carzago di Calvagese della Riviera, with an 18-hole course designed by Jack Nicklaus II and a 9-hole course designed by Gary Player, the Rendena Golf Club of Bocenago, which offers a 9-hole par 35 course designed by renowned architect Fulvio Bani and a driving range of more than 250 m in length. The Paradiso del Garda Golf Club in Peschiera del Garda, with 18 holes and special fairway can offer the sensation of playing on a soft carpet; the Verona Golf Club in Sommacampagna, whose 18-hole course represents a harmonious combination of golf and environmental sensitivity;

2015 Du Lac et Du Parc Grand Resort

the Chervò Golf San Vigilio in Pozzolengo, with the 27-hole course, driving range and 9 holes perfectly nestled amid the rolling hills of Desenzano and Sirmione, and the Golf Club of Villafranca, 18 holes, a great place to play golf in an atmosphere of peace and tranquillity. Just 2 km from Riva del Garda there is also a driving range Altogarda Golf, which offers highly professional service for beginners as well as for experts who want to improve their technique. During your stay at Du Lac et Du Parc Grand Resort, don’t miss the typical recipes of Garda Trentino, a real triumph of colours, scents and flavours. Among the local products noteworthy for their uniqueness, we recommend the smoked pork filet, the trout “speck” with organic herbs, the broccoli from Torbole, which are part of the Slow Food designation, the acclaimed vegetables from Val di Gresta, the “valley of the organic gardens”, the delicious white asparagus from Zambana, famous for its delicate flavour, its tenderness and lack of fibre, which is included in the Prodotti dell’Arca by Slow Food and in the Atlas of the traditional products of Trentino. Other specialty products are the Sant’Orsola berries, grown by an organization of farmers specialized in the manufacture and sale of wild fruits, strawberries and cherries; the plums from Dro, purple with a firm texture, rich in potassium and vitamins that have recently obtained the DOP designation, the tasty marroni chestnuts, picked in the woods of Drena, Campi, Tenno and Nago; the typical mountain cheeses, fresh or aged, perfect when paired with local honey; the famous Trentingrana DOP cheese, with its special fragrance, aroma and taste, perfectly balanced between sweet and savoury. And the high-quality organic meat of Val Rendena, the superb lake and river fish, Val di Non DOP apples, Storo polenta, made with yellow corn meal of the “Marano” variety, cultivated in compliance with the cycles of nature, the distinctive Trentino meats, such as speck, carne salada, salami, pancetta and cured lardo, and the DOP extra virgin olive oil from Garda Trentino, whose excellent quality comes from a centuries-old olive cultivation with the utmost respect for nature.

47


We can’t forget the many varieties of Trentino wines: whites, such as those made from Nosiola grapes, perfect with lake fish dishes, or Chardonnay, suitable for an aperitif or served with fish; fullbodied red wines, like Teroldego, Cabernet or Merlot, which enhance the flavour of roasts, grilled meat or game; Schiava and Lagrein, the bases for rosÊ wines, ideal for hot appetizers, carne salada, fresh cold cuts and fish stew; dessert wines such as Moscato Giallo, the Passiti and the excellent Vino Santo. Finally, we must mention the important production of Trento DOC sparkling wine, a direct expression of the land that produces it: a small territory, Trentino, with a varied climate, ranging from Garda, the first glimpse of the Mediterranean world for those arriving from the North, up to the Dolomites, a natural monument and a UNESCO World Heritage site.

Walking along the lake in Riva del Garda you will have the chance to appreciate the MAG, the Alto Garda Museum, which includes the Museum of Riva del Garda, overlooking the lake, and the G. Segantini Civic Gallery in Arco, located in the Palazzo dei Panni. The Museum of Riva del Garda, within the fortress, houses three permanent sections on archaeology, art and history, temporary installations and a space dedicated to children and families, created to make learning fun. The G. Segantini Civic Gallery is a permanent space dedicated to the works of the artist exponents of Pointillism, recounted through biographies, images, words and paintings.

Not far from Du Lac et Du Parc Grand Resort is the city of Rovereto, known for being the home of Mart, the Museum of Modern and Contemporary Art of Trento and Rovereto.

RO VE RE TO 64

Founded in 1987, the building that houses the museum was designed by the famous Swiss architect Mario Botta and the local engineer Giulio Andreolli, who have created an architectural complex inspired by classical models, featuring technical solutions and cutting edge engineering. The permanent collection of MART includes over 15,000 works among paintings, drawings, prints and sculptures, and pays homage to the avant-garde wave of the twentieth century. MART is also part of the House of Futurist Art Depero, which houses the most important works of the Futurist artist Fortunato Depero. To mark the centenary of the First World War, the MART is hosting until 20 September 2015 the exhibition “The war which is coming is not the first one - from 1914 to 2014”, a major project completed by a full accompanying program of events, meetings, conferences and insights. The exhibition diverges from a purely historical reference to provide a wider overview on current conflict. The First World War then becomes the starting point of a large-scale investigation spanning the twentieth century to get to the conflicts of today. Inspired by the famous poem by Bertolt Brecht, “The war which is coming is not the first one. Before, there have been other wars. At the end of the last war there were conquerors and conquered. Among the conquered the common people starved. Among the conquerors the common people starved too”, the museum creates a narrative deriving from an intense journey that has its roots in the wars of a century, finding itself in the most tragic recent history, a journey evidenced by installations, drawings, engravings, photographs, paintings, posters, postcards, letters and diaries that create a dialogue with original documentaries, video, films and war relics.

Also in Rovereto and worth a visit is the Zandonai Theatre, built in 1783 by architect Filippo Maccari. It is the first theatre in Trentino, symbol of the cultural ferment of the aristocracy and the bourgeoisie of the eighteenth century. After the barbarism of the First World War, the theatre was reborn in 1919 with the opera “Francesca da Rimini” by the famous Rovereto-born composer Riccardo Zandonai. In 1924, at the end of the restoration, the theatre was inaugurated in the presence of Prince Umberto of Savoy. After a new renovation, it was reopened to the public on October 18, 2014.

TRENTO MUSE and Castello del Buonconsiglio In the realm of science and unique for its futuristic character, MUSE, the Science Museum of Trento, designed by internationally renowned architect Renzo Piano, presents an exhibition that uses the metaphor of the mountain to tell about life on earth, ranging from elements of the sun and ice, to the issues of biodiversity, sustainability and evolution, to the fantastic tropical greenhouse. The museum is a veritable hub of learning for all ages, with classrooms, teaching laboratories and research spaces. A must for all children from 5 to 12 years of age is the initiative “Night at the Museum”: when the lights go out and the museum is empty, its rooms come alive and open to the exploration by children, who can participate for an entire night in laboratory activities, science shows, treasure hunts and then fall asleep between prehistoric ancestors. 68

In Trento, don’t miss the Castello del Buonconsiglio, one of the greatest monuments of the region, consisting of a series of buildings of different eras, enclosed within the city walls: Castelvecchio, the oldest, the Magno Palazzo, the extension from the sixteenth century, the baroque Giunta Albertiana the end of the seventeenth century and the Torre Aquila, which houses the famous Ciclo dei Mesi, one of the most important paintings of a profane theme from the late Middle Ages. The castle hosts regional collections of archaeology, ancient art, medieval, modern and contemporary art, and is home to temporary exhibitions. It also organizes activities for teachers, courses for schools, workshops and tours for families.

Verona The tragedy of Romeo Montague and Juliet Capulet, immortalized by William Shakespeare, found its setting in Verona within walking distance of Piazza delle Erbe. According to the legend, at number 23 of Via Cappello, there is the house where Juliet lived, a destination for visitors eager to identify the settings of eternal love. The medieval mansion, picturesquely restored in the 1930s, in the recent past has been used for temporary exhibitions and is known for its famous balcony from which the Shakespearean heroine spoke with Romeo. Inside the building, furnishings of the XVI-XVII century are on display, frescoes on the story of Romeo and Juliet and Renaissance ceramics from Verona. In the courtyard there is a bronze statue of Juliet and a plaque with verses of Shakespeare’s tragedy.

We start with the natural wonders of the Arboretum of Arco, part of the ancient Archducal Park created around 1872 by Archduke Albert of Habsburg near the villa. In the course of the 1960s, miniature landscape environments were created to recall the source of the plants, and in 1993 the park was restructured, becoming a

76

branch of the Tridentine Museum of Natural Science in Trento. Don’t miss the majestic centuries-old monumental trees such as the Californian cypress, the oaks near the entrance, the sequoia evergreen, the Lawson cypress and the giant sequoia also known as the mammoth tree, a real “botanical show”!


And what about Canale di Tenno, a full member of the association of the “Most Beautiful Villages in Italy”? Located between Riva del Garda and the plateau of Fiavè, this medieval village still retains the original urban plan, featuring stone houses, some of them decorated with frescoes, and the typical arches that connect the houses to each other. Many artists have fallen in love with this village, including the painter Giacomo Vittone, who portrayed it in some of his works. Canale di Tenno is also famous for the event “Rural Middle Ages”, a festival organized in the second week of August with shows dedicated to Medieval times in an atmosphere in which flags, torch-lit processions, storytellers, costumed characters and Trentino recipes are the stars. After your visit to the village, you must visit nearby Lake Tenno, recognized as the cleanest body of fresh water in Italy and known as “Blue Lake” for its shades of turquoise-blue colour. Located at 570 m above sea level on the slopes of Monte Misone, it is surrounded by unspoilt nature and is reached by a long flight of medieval steps, allowing you to take a walk around the lake. The underground lake passages feed Varone Falls, where the waters rush swiftly with a drop of 90 metres. We highly recommend a visit to Grotto Falls, near Riva del Garda.
